Male breast growth caused by Risperdal has instigated product liability lawsuits because of devastating reported side effects of the drug. Risperdal lawsuits have been filed by these parents of these young boys and by men maintaining that they experienced the growth of breast tissue from the use of this antipsychotic drug.
Side effects suffered from taking Risperdal reportedly include male breast growth, man boobs, gynecomastia, painful breasts, nipple pain and nipple discharge.
Risperdal, also known as risperidone, was approved by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ration in 2006 to treat individuals suffering from conditions such as bipolar disorder and autism.
At the time of its approval by the FDA, side effects such as male breast growth caused by Risperdal had been not well known. Recently, however, these side effects are being reported and hundreds of lawsuits have been filed alleging these adverse side effects.
The adverse side effect of male breast growth caused by Risperdal is clinically known as gynecomastia and may also be known commonly as “man boobs.” It is an embarrassing condition suffered by young boys or males and may also need a surgical procedure to correct.
Additionally, gynecomastia may also cause pain. Those who have suffered from male breast growth caused by Risperdal can pursue compensation sought through Risperdal lawsuits. As a victim of male breast growth caused by Risperdal, victims may pursue compensation for psychological trauma, pain and suffering and medical expenses.
Male Breast Growth Caused by Risperdal Facts
The occurrence of male breast growth caused by Risperdal may result from Risperdal’s increase in the prolactin hormone; a hormone which stimulates the breast development in women.
Therefore, boys who experience increased levels of prolactin may experience the development of breast growth, in addition to their breasts being painful, nipple discharge and nipple pain.
The occurrence of nipple discharge is also known as lactation.
A 2006 study published by the Journal of Psychopharmacology supports the allegations that Risperdal dramatically increases the levels of the prolactin hormone, causing males to have an increased breast growth.
According to the study, “Risperidone administered to adolescents at doses commonly used for the treatment of psychotic symptoms can strongly increase prolactin levels, with clinical consequences such as gynecomastia and/or galactorrhea. Given that the long-term effects of antipsychotic drug-induced hyperprolactinemia are not well documented, especially regarding osteopenia, infertility, growth, and pubertal delay, risperidone should be administered with caution to children and adolescents.”
Johnson & Johnson has faced numerous Risperdal lawsuits alleging that patient consumers have had a dramatic increase in reports of breast growth. Particularly, one lawsuit filed by a man from Alabama had alleged that his taking Risperdal and caused his breasts to grow to a 46DD, since taking Risperdal as a child to treat his autism.
